How Does Advertising Work on Amazon Prime Video?
In recent years, Amazon Prime Video has emerged as a dominant player in the streaming industry, not just by offering a wealth of content but also by integrating sophisticated advertising strategies. Advertisers and marketers must understand how this platform operates, how it targets its audience, and the potential for brand promotion.
Understanding the Advertising Model
Amazon Prime Video employs various advertising strategies to monetize its platform. While many Prime Video offerings are ad-free for subscribers, the service also features a growing number of ad-supported content options. Here’s a breakdown of how advertising works on Amazon Prime Video:
1. Ad-Supported Programming
One of the most straightforward methods of advertising on Amazon Prime Video is through ad-supported content. This includes:
Freevee: Amazon’s free, ad-supported streaming service that includes original programming and licensed content. Advertisers can place ads here, reaching viewers without requiring a subscription.
- AVOD (Advertising Video on Demand): Advertisers can place video ads before, during, or after episodes of specific shows or movies that are available for free or through a lower-tier subscription.
2. Sponsored Content and Brand Integration
Another avenue for advertising is through sponsored content or brand integration:
Product Placement: Brands can collaborate with content creators and producers to integrate their products within shows or movies. This form of advertising provides a more subtle approach, embedding brands in the storyline, making them feel organic.
- Branded Originals: Amazon has been known to produce original content that aligns closely with specific brands. This approach helps brands create a narrative around their products while leveraging Amazon’s massive audience.
3. Targeted Advertising
Amazon leverages its powerful data analytics capabilities to offer targeted advertising. This is one of its most significant advantages:
User Data and Segmentation: Amazon collects vast amounts of data through its e-commerce platform and streaming service. This information allows advertisers to target specific demographics, interests, and behaviors, leading to better engagement rates.
- Personalized Ads: Using algorithms, Amazon can serve personalized ads based on users’ viewing habits, preferences, and past interaction with brands. The more data Amazon collects, the more refined its advertising strategies become.
4. Measurement and Analytics
One of the key components that draw advertisers to Amazon Prime Video is the ability to measure the effectiveness of ad campaigns:
Performance Metrics: Advertisers can access detailed metrics regarding ad impressions, CTR (click-through rates), engagement rates, and conversion rates. This enables brands to assess the return on investment (ROI) for their advertising efforts effectively.
- Real-Time Analytics: Advertisers can track the performance of their ads in real-time, allowing them to make quick adjustments to optimize campaigns.
5. Utilizing Amazon Advertising Platform
Amazon offers a range of advertising solutions that advertisers can tap into:
Amazon DSP (Demand-Side Platform): This allows advertisers to programmatically purchase ads across various devices and platforms, including Prime Video. DSP uses Amazon’s vast shopper data to target users effectively.
- Video Advertising Solutions: Through Amazon Advertising, brands can create video ads that appear on Amazon-owned sites and across the web, extending their reach beyond just Prime Video.
